    AD694JNZ Typical application Circuitry

    AD694JNZ

    The AD694JNZ is a monolithic current transmitter that converts a voltage input into a 4-20mA current loop output, commonly used for transmitting analog signals over long distances in industrial environments.

    Application Scenarios: This chip is extensively utilized in industrial process control, sensor interfaces, and data acquisition systems where robust and noise-immune signal transmission is required.

    Parameter Features: The AD694JNZ features include a wide input voltage range, high linearity, low temperature drift, and the ability to drive long cables in harsh industrial environments.

    Circuit Design Example: Temperature Sensor Interface in Process Control

    In a process control system, the AD694JNZ can be used to interface a temperature sensor with a 4-20mA current loop for transmitting temperature data to a control unit.

    1. Power Supply Connection: Connect a +24V power supply to the V+ pin (pin 14) of the AD694JNZ. Connect the GND pin (pin 7) to the system ground.

    2. Voltage Input from Sensor: Connect the voltage output of the temperature sensor to the VIN+ pin (pin 1) of the AD694JNZ. Ground the VIN- pin (pin 16).

    3. Current Loop Output: The IOUT pin (pin 8) provides the 4-20mA current output, which should be connected in series with the control unit's input and the loop power supply.

    4. Compliance Voltage: Ensure that the sum of the voltage drop across the control unit's input impedance and the loop wiring does not exceed the compliance voltage of the AD694JNZ to maintain accurate current transmission.

    Design Considerations:

    - Input Voltage Range: Verify that the sensor's output voltage is within the acceptable input range of the AD694JNZ to avoid signal saturation.

    - Decoupling of Power Supply: Decoupling capacitors should be positioned close to the V+ and GND pins in order to minimize power supply noise and stabilize the AD694JNZ.

    - Temperature Compensation: Account for the temperature coefficient of the AD694JNZ and the operating temperature range to ensure consistent performance under varying environmental conditions.

    - Circuit Protection: Implement overvoltage protection and reverse polarity protection to safeguard the AD694JNZ and the temperature sensor from potential electrical hazards.

    By integrating the AD694JNZ into a temperature sensor interface for a process control system, one can achieve a reliable and accurate 4-20mA current loop, enabling effective and noise-immune transmission of temperature data in industrial settings.
